Output 858600db4acfb9a89bbad4bd04903d10f727d41ea47eb9f7e38830dd2e36b80d:0

value
80573
script pubkey
OP_0 OP_PUSHBYTES_32 129326c0df06ad832b9ae26ea976bc731e0b9b1c4185ef48193069fb1e375ed1
address
bc1qz2fjdsxlq6kcx2u6ufh2ja4uwv0qhxcugxz77jqexp5lk83htmgsgsdttx
transaction
858600db4acfb9a89bbad4bd04903d10f727d41ea47eb9f7e38830dd2e36b80d
confirmations
173098
spent
true